Job description

Prepare Safety Data Sheets (SDS) for Asia Pacific regions and oversee daily SDS authoring activities in line with team priorities.

Take ownership of SDS-related processes and activities within SAP systems.

Handle hazard communication inquiries from internal teams and customers promptly.

Perform product classification in accordance with the Globally Harmonized System (GHS) and advise the business on classification matters.

Contribute to internal projects and participate in business meetings.

Design and implement process improvements, tools, and procedures to enhance SDS authoring efficiency.

Work closely with stakeholders to address business requirements and ensure timely delivery.

Lead small to medium-sized regulatory projects.

Assist leadership with special initiatives and people management support.

Liaise and coordinate with Global Team of Asia Pacific (including, China, Hong Kong, Taiwan, etc.)

Requirements

Bachelor's Degree in Chemistry, Science or relevant field.

1 to 2 years of experience in Regulatory Affairs.

Experience in authoring Safety Data Sheets (SDS).

Experience in using SAP, Excel, and/or Regulatory Databases.

Strong data management skills with attention to detail, and effective problem-solving.

Excellent interpersonal, presentation, and communication skills, both written and verbal in English.

Will liaise with teams in China, Hong Kong, Taiwan, etc.; proficiency in written and spoken Mandarin preferred.
